Manchester United fans were treated to the first sight of their new signing, Manuel Ugarte, after he was unveiled at Old Trafford on September 1.

Ugarte penned down a five-year deal after sealing a €50million move from Paris Saint-Germain on Friday.

However, the midfielder was unavailable to face Liverpool as he had not registered before the Friday noon deadline.

The 23-year-old stepped out to an expectant Old Trafford crowd but, rather surprisingly, did not stay for the game against Arne Slot's charges. Other new signings from different clubs, like Arsenal's Raheem Sterling and Chelsea's Jadon Sancho, were presented to fans and watched the subsequent games.

Why Ugarte left Old Trafford immediately

A report by the Sun has revealed that the midfielder left to link up with his national team, Uruguay, for the international break.

It was a surprising decision, given that his national teammate Darwin Nunez was in action on the opposite dugout and played the last 14 minutes.

Uruguay played a friendly match against Guatemala a few hours after United's game against Old Trafford. Uruguay will play Paraguay and Venezuela in World Cup qualifiers. Ugarte has since arrived in Team Uruguay's camp.

Will Manuel Ugarte replace Casemiro?

Once he returns, Ugarte will have his work cut out for him, as he is expected to walk right into Erik ten Hag's starting XI. Casemiro delivered an embarrassing performance that saw him hooked off after 45 minutes. Ugarte is the perceived candidate to solve the long-standing midfield issues in ten Hag's squad.
